We Map Your Competitors
We start by identifying who ranks above you for your key services in Las Vegas. We look at their Google Business Profile, their website, their reviews, and their local citations. You get the full picture, not a filtered summary.
We Find the Gaps
Once we know what your competitors have built, we compare it directly to your current profile. We flag every place where they're stronger and every place where you have a real shot at gaining ground. Last month a roofing client was shocked to learn a competitor had 40 more citations in the same zip code.
You Get a Clear Action Plan
We don't just hand you data. We tell you what to fix first and why. Everything is logged in your dashboard so you can track progress as we work. You always know what's been done and what's coming next.

Can I just do competitive analysis myself?
You can look at competitor profiles manually, but you'll miss a lot. Citation gaps, ranking heatmaps, and profile scoring require tools and experience to read correctly. The most common mistake we see is owners comparing review counts and stopping there. That's only one piece of a much bigger picture.

How is competitive analysis different from a regular SEO audit?
An SEO audit looks at your own site and profile. Competitive analysis looks outward at who's beating you and why. Both matter. But if you don't know what your competitors have built, you're optimizing without a target. We usually recommend doing both together.
